锯末-污泥联合水热处理改善城市污泥性能研究

摘  要:为实现城市污泥与农业废弃物的综合应用,开展按锯末添加量(0%~50%)和水热温度(110~210℃)对锯末-污泥共水热处理污泥脱水性能和脱水泥饼资源化利用的影响研究。研究结果表明,在锯末最适添加量30%和水热温度150℃条件下,污泥比阻(specific resistance filtration,SRF)达到最小值0.275 Tm/kg,较原始污泥降低了76.9%。高温下锯末能产生酸性物质从而降低污泥pH,提高污泥Zeta电位,并促进污泥胞外聚合物(extracellular polymeric substances,EPS)的释放,同时锯末的骨架结构能促进水分的脱除。该工艺处理后的脱水泥饼含水率可从初始的81.40%经30 min快速低温干燥后降低至7.53%,泥饼有机质质量分数和热值分别达到45.7%和13.42 MJ/kg。锯末辅助污泥水热处理技术不仅能改善污泥脱水性能,而且还能提高脱水泥饼热值,实现“以废治废,变废为宝”的目的。To achieve the comprehensive application of municipal sludge and agricultural waste,this paper carries out a study on the effect of sawdust addition(0%-50%)and hydrothermal temperature(110-210℃)on the dewatering performance of sludge of the combined hydrothermal treatment of sawdust and sludge and on the resource utilization of dewatered sludge cake.The results showed that under the condition of optimum addition of 30%sawdust and the hydrothermal temperature of 150℃,the specific resistance filtration(SRF)of sludge reached the minimum value of 0.275 Tm/kg,which was 76.9%lower than that of the original sludge.At high temperature,sawdust can produce acidic substances to reduce sludge pH,increase sludge Zeta potential and promote the release of extracellular polymer substances(EPS)of sludge,while the skeleton structure of sawdust can promote removal of water.The water content of the dewatered sludge cake treated with the technique can be reduced from the initial value of 81.40%to 7.53%after rapid low-temperature drying of 30 minutes,and the organic matter content and calorific value of the sludge cake can reach 45.7%and 13.42 MJ/kg respectively.The hydrothermal treatment of sludge with the assistance of sawdust not only improves the dewatering performance of sludge,but also enhances the calorific value of dewatered sludge cake,thus achieving the purpose of“treating waste with waste and turning waste into treasure”.
